Both are 10,000 BTU SACC - the box numbers are the marketing
Cooling is a tie, and the engine says so: 8 out of 10 for each. Both units are rated at 10,000 BTU SACC and roughly 450 sq ft of coverage. SACC is the DOE figure that accounts for heat leaking back in through the hose and window kit, and it is the only number worth sizing a room with. The carton tells a different story. Midea sells this unit as 12,000 BTU under the old ASHRAE rating; LG sells the LP1022FVSM as 14,000. Same honest output, a 2,000 BTU marketing gap on one and 4,000 on the other. Nobody should read the LG's bigger box number as more cooling. What it does mean is that the LG has more distance to travel between the label and reality, which is what single-hose architecture tends to cost. Practically: our sizing math puts a 450 sq ft room with average sun exposure at about 10,000 BTU SACC, so both of these land exactly on the line rather than above it. In a top-floor room with wide south-facing glass, neither has headroom. That is a case for stepping up in SACC, not for picking the one with the louder label.
One hose or two: where the 9.3 comes from
The Midea Duo runs a hose-in-hose dual setup; the LG is single hose. That single architectural difference is most of the score gap, and it shows up as 10 against 9 on efficiency. A single-hose portable takes air from the room, runs it over the condenser and blows it outdoors. The room ends up at slightly negative pressure, so warm outside air gets pulled back in through every gap around doors, windows and outlets. The unit spends part of its output undoing its own work. A dual-hose design feeds the condenser from outside instead, so the room air it cooled stays in the room. The gap is not constant. In a shaded mid-size room it is small. In a large or sun-baked space, where the machine runs near capacity for hours, it is bigger than a 2,000 BTU spec difference would be - which is why our wizard gives dual-hose units a bonus in exactly those rooms. Single-hose owners can claw some of it back by sealing the window kit properly and keeping interior doors closed. Two things worth noting in the Midea's favor: it carries the second hose without a weight penalty, at 68 lb against the LG's 74 lb. And both units are inverters, so this is an architecture argument, not a compressor argument.
42 dB against 44 dB, and how much that is worth
Quiet is the other place the Midea takes a 10 to the LG's 9, on a difference of 2 dB. Be realistic about what that means. Two decibels is at the edge of what most people notice in a bedroom, and it is nothing like the gap between either of these and the fixed-speed portables they replace, which sit well above 50 dB and cycle on and off all night. The on-off transitions are what wake light sleepers; an inverter holding a steady low hum is easier to sleep through than a louder average would suggest. Both of these are inverters, so both clear that bar. One caveat on the LG's number, stated plainly: 42 dB is published on the Midea listing, while 44 dB is the figure for LG's dual-inverter class rather than a model-specific published rating for the LP1022FVSM. The engine scored it on the class figure, which is the honest thing to do with the data available, but it is a softer number than the Midea's. Nobody should choose between these two on noise alone. If the unit lives in a bedroom, the fact that both are inverters matters far more than the 2 dB between them.
When the LG is the right call, and when to skip both
The LG wins on three things the score does not capture. First, ThinQ: both units take app control, but if the house already runs LG appliances, the LP1022FVSM joins an app that is already installed rather than adding another one. Second, installation. A single hose is a simpler window kit, less blocked glass and less to reroute if the unit moves between rooms. Third, price behavior. List prices are close - about $450 for the LG against $430 for the Midea - but the street ranges overlap heavily, roughly $400 to $550 for the LG and $380 to $500 for the Midea. A 0.6-point engine gap is not worth $100. If the LG is sitting at $400 while the Midea is at $500, buy the LG. Skip both if any of these apply. Neither has a heat mode, so a year-round single-box solution is off the table here. If the room is under about 250 sq ft, 10,000 BTU SACC is more machine than needed and a sub-$300 single-hose unit will do the job for less. If the room runs well past 450 sq ft or bakes in afternoon sun, both are undersized and will run flat out. Both are also heavy, at 68 and 74 lb - portable means casters, not stairs.
